Asbestos, a naturally occurring mineral that is found in nature, has been used in products for insulation and fire retardants. Inhaling the fibers can trigger inflammation and fibrosis, which will cause scarring of the lung tissue over time. The symptoms of mesothelioma might not manifest until decades after exposure, making it difficult to diagnose the condition.

Mesothelioma symptoms can manifest as chest pains which can vary from dull to sharp, or as an ache or pressure feeling on the chest. It can also cause fluid retention in the lining around the heart, referred to as pericardial effusion. In addition, patients with mesothelioma can have a shorter breath and a persistent cough.

Asbestos, a mineral of natural origin, was utilized for construction materials as well as for other uses because of its fire retardant and insulation properties. It was also widely available and affordable to import. Unfortunately, asbestos fibers can be inhaled, causing mesothelioma and lung disease.

Mesothelioma isn't easy to diagnose, as it mimics other respiratory diseases and has a long incubation time. Mesothelioma can be a problem for those who have been exposed to asbestos at their workplace or at home.

Asbestos-related victims should seek medical attention immediately and make certain their doctors note all their symptoms and history. If you are unsure about what to do about your symptoms, consult your physician about what to do. It is also recommended to take copies of all records from any medical treatments you receive as well as any other relevant documents, such as your employment documents. These documents can be used to aid your lawyer establish that you were exposed to asbestos. National mesothelioma firms have databases with confirmed asbestos exposure locations across the nation. These firms can determine the legality of a person's claim by examining their work record.
